Telangana: K T Rama Rao demands probe into SLBC tunnel roof collapse

BRS working president accused the government of compromising on quality standards and supervision due to collusion with contractors

Hyderabad: Holding Chief Minister A Revanth Reddy squarely responsible for the SLBC tunnel roof collapse, BRS working president and MLA K T Rama Rao pointed out that the incident that occurred close on the heels of the retaining wall collapse in the under-construction intake well at Sunkishala near the Nagarjuna Sagar dam.

Highlighting the failures of the Congress-led State government, he accused the government of compromising on quality standards and supervision due to collusion with contractors and the pursuit of commissions. He demanded an inquiry into the tunnel roof collapse.


“The repeated occurrence of such incidents is a direct result of the government’s neglect of quality standards and oversight in their rush to secure commissions,” Rama Rao said. He called for immediate and transparent rescue operations to ensure that anyone trapped in the collapsed structure was safely brought out and provided with the best medical care.

He urged the State government to take responsibility for the accident, provide proper medical treatment to the injured, and ensure that such accidents do not happen again in the future. He emphasised that work should be carried out in accordance with regulations without succumbing to greed for commissions.

Referring to a past incident at the Kaleshwaram Project, where Congress leaders had created a fuss over a minor pillar issue, Rama Rao questioned the Congress’s silence over the recent series of failures under their administration. He demanded a transparent investigation into the SLBC Tunnel incident to uncover the causes and hold accountable those responsible.
